Output 66dbba56f0ebba9627c2bf7c58b51d2bcf94e31b60f94b9caab6f11ee61fa969:1

value
65588
script pubkey
OP_0 OP_PUSHBYTES_20 132a2ab762b3c63ff2e7f55e3399e60b3826354f
address
bc1qzv4z4dmzk0rrluh8740r8x0xpvuzvd20zwfs85
transaction
66dbba56f0ebba9627c2bf7c58b51d2bcf94e31b60f94b9caab6f11ee61fa969
confirmations
140908
spent
true